Minuteman Report – 116th CBCT Roll Out Ceremony
I.G. Brown Training and Education Center
June 6, 2012 | 0:59
The Idaho Army National Guard’s 116th Calvary Brigade Combat Team held a roll out ceremony as they became the first guard unit to receive the Army’s most advanced combat fighting vehicles. The Bradley Fighting Vehicles and Abrams tanks will ensure the unit will continue to provide their unique skill wherever the Army may need them. Story by Staff Sgt. Bob Barney
